Raikkonen: We don’t look at what the other teams do

The curtain has come down on the fourth day of pre-season testing in Barcelona, with Kimi Raikkonen on driving duty since yesterday for Scuderia Ferrari, at the wheel of the SF16-H. Kimi’s best time over the day was a 1.23.477, set on the new Ultrasoft tyres, before the lunch break. In the afternoon, he only ran for about an hour, because of the time required to change the radiators. He covered a total of 80 laps. Testing resumes at this circuit from Tuesday 1 March. The timetable has Kimi driving the first and third days, with Seb Vettel at the wheel on Wednesday and Friday.
